Have you tried CloudCompare? Native Mac ARM support.

https://www.cloudcompare.org/

(Edit: just so you know, the UI is a bit weird, there is a bit of a learning curve. But the app behaves in a very sane manner, with every step the previous state is maintained and a new node is created. It takes time to get used to it, but you'll learn to appreciate it.

May your cloud have oriented normals, and your samples be uniformely distributed. Godspeed!)

I like cloudcompare, but it's not really in the same space. I'm trying to achieve bulk tile processing of large datasets using LASTools